What is B-Line Urban Delivery?

B-Line Urban Delivery is the missing link in the infrastructure of a sustainable city. Tackling the tricky “last mile” of the distribution network, B-Line steps in to make sure goods get where they need to go—efficiently and responsibly. It’s not just about moving stuff; it’s about proving that business can be a real force for social and environmental change. Based in Portland, Oregon, B-Line combines urban delivery with a strong commitment to sustainability and community impact.

Main Benefits of B-Line’s Approach

Here’s what makes B-Line stand out:

  • B Corp Score: An impressive 81.2, reflecting strong social and environmental performance.
  • Key Services: Urban delivery, advertising + promotions, and flexible warehousing.
  • Local Impact: Supports local food producers and manufacturers, boosting the regional economy.
  • Environmental Focus: Reduces congestion and CO2 emissions by optimizing supply chains.
  • Community Commitment: Develops green-collar jobs and partners with small businesses.

B-Line @ The Redd: A Hub for Regional Producers

B-Line at the Redd is more than just a distribution center—it’s an urban consolidation hub that serves regional producers and local vendors alike. This setup makes scaling a business easier, offering managed à la carte services tailored to each client’s needs. It’s a smart way to streamline deliveries while supporting local economies and reducing the environmental footprint of transportation.

What B-Line Does Every Day

From urban delivery to advertising and promotions, plus flexible warehousing, B-Line covers a lot of ground. Their trike trucks and other sustainable transport methods keep local deliveries efficient and eco-friendly. This approach helps businesses manage their supply chains better, all while cutting down on emissions and traffic congestion in Portland’s busy streets.
